This is a very rare first edition, first printing of Kohei Yoshiyuki's critically acclaimed "Document Koen/Document Park". Yoshiyuki was a young commercial photographer in Tokyo in the early 1970s when he and a colleague walked through Chuo Park in Shinjuku one night. He noticed a couple on the ground, and then one man creeping toward them, followed by another. "I had my camera, but it was dark," he told the photographer Nobuyoshi Araki in a 1979 interview for a Japanese publication. Researching the technology in the era before infrared flash units, he found that Kodak made infrared flashbulbs. Mr. Yoshiyuki returned to the park, and to two others in Tokyo, through the '70s. He photographed heterosexual and homosexual couples engaged in sexual activity and the peeping toms who stalked them.
Martin Parr & Gerry Badger listed it in their book, "The Photobook: A History"

In this three part document--Hiroshima Collection; Hiroshima 1945-1979; Hiroshima Monument--the photographer Hiromi Tsuchida presents an incredibly moving memorial to the atomic bomb blast of 1945. Not unlike Shomei Tomatsu, Tsuchida also photographed the victims' possessions left after the bomb. Along with reporter Ryuichiro Fukiage, Tsuchida also found and photographed the 186 school children and college students whose essay appeared in the 1951 book "Children of the Atomic Blast". For the final section of the book, he photographed the trees, buildings, and bridges that still remained after the blast as way to memorialize common things, long since buried in the blur of the bustling city. Hessian bound carrying the blocked, embossed lettering "Cathy" on front and lower spine. 130 un-numbered pages. The book opens with four standard pages giving the background to the book. It then changes to die cut pages carrying John Carder Bush's thoughts about the photo on the following page. The die-cut pages offer a frame for the photos, which are revealed in full as the pages are turned. Housed in thin card slip case with doesn't match up to the quality of the book.
Here John Carder Bush's description of the book at the time of publishing: "Cathy gives a fascinating glimpse into the childhood of a young person who has grown into the remarkable and famous adult. As she poses for the photographs, often at times snatched after school, an image builds up of what this little girl's world was like. These innocent moments are linked with the thoughts and memories of her photographer-brother as he printed and prepared the pictures for publication. Cathy contains neither gossip nor scandal. It is a gentle, very personal view of childhood, and for those already familiar with Kate as a modern-day artist, it is a treasure-trove of echoes and evocations." |

This volume shows pictures from ten crucial years of German post-war history - beginning with the death of the student Benno Ohnesorg on June 2nd, 1967, in Berlin, through to the murder of the President of the Employers' Association, Hanns-Martin Schleyer, on October 18th, 1977. The story of the Red Army Faction (R.A.F.) is also a story of the images that the group has staged, invoked and left behind: Ulrike Meinhof's warrant; the emblem with the red star and the kalashnikov; the arrest of Holger Meins; the high security wing in Stuttgart-Stammheim prison; the video tapes with the kidnapped Hanns-Martin Schleyer; the photograph of the dead Andreas Baader. "Six against sixty millions" - why is it that this war still occupies our minds, or the artistic creation, incorporated in the famous paintings by Gerhard Richter about the R.A.F., now at MOMA, New York? Repercussions can still be observed to this day. |
